    Ivinghoe View is a residential street in HP20, AYLESBURY, with 18 properties recorded in the Land Registry. The 3-year average sale price is £340,000, based on 1 transactions. Properties are predominantly semi-detached houses. The street ranks 44th of 153 streets in HP20 by average price.

    District Context — HP20

    HP20 covers the Aylesbury area in Buckinghamshire, situated in the south-east Midlands. It is a mixed residential and market town district with good transport links and a balance of family homes and rental properties.
